Co-action Effects
The phenomenon where the presence of others performing the same task can affect an individual's performance, often enhancing it.
Primacy Effect
A cognitive bias that results in a person recalling items or information presented at the beginning of a list better than those in the middle or end.
Low-ball Technique
A persuasion tactic in which an initially favorable deal is later altered to become less favorable to the individual who agreed to it.
Foot-in-the-door Technique
A persuasion strategy in which agreement to a small, initial request increases the likelihood of compliance with a larger, later request.
